The Peridot Grand Luxury Boutique Hotel is a 5-star hotel located in the heart of Hanoi, The hotel's design is inspired by the beauty of Hanoi's Old Quarter, with a mix of modern and traditional Vietnamese architecture Amenities: The hotel features a range of amenities, including: + A rooftop pool and sun deck offering stunning views of the city + A fitness center and spa offering massages and other treatments + A business center with meeting rooms and secretarial services + A restaurant serving international cuisine, including Vietnamese specialties + A bar serving cocktails and snacks Free parking and concierge services Services: The hotel offers a range of services to ensure a memorable stay, including: + 24-hour room service + Laundry and dry cleaning services + Tour bookings and ticketing services + Airport transfers + Baby-sitting services Awards and Recognition: + "Best Luxury Hotel in Hanoi" by the Vietnam Tourism Awards + "Top 10 Luxury Hotels in Vietnam" by TripAdvisor "
